The intricacies of displaying money are fully supported by this FormatStyle
.
The examples below show the individual options available to format your final string, the real power available is that you chain these options together to allow for a truly staggering amount of customization.

// MARK: - Grouping
Int(3_000).formatted(.currency(code: "GBP").grouping(.never)) // "£3000.00"
Int(3_000).formatted(.currency(code: "GBP").grouping(.automatic)) // "£3,000.00"
// MARK: - Precision
// Please don't use Floating point numbers to store currency. Please.
Float(3_000.003).formatted(.currency(code: "GBP").precision(.fractionLength(4))) // "£3,000.0029" <- This is why
Float(3_000.003).formatted(.currency(code: "GBP").precision(.fractionLength(1 ... 4))) // "£3,000.0029"
Decimal(3_000.003).formatted(.currency(code: "GBP").precision(.fractionLength(4))) // "£3,000.0029"
Decimal(3_000.003).formatted(.currency(code: "GBP").precision(.fractionLength(1 ... 4))) // "£3,000.0029"
Decimal(3).formatted(.currency(code: "GBP").precision(.integerAndFractionLength(integer: 4, fraction: 4))) // "£0,003.0000"
Decimal(3).formatted(
.currency(code: "GBP")
.precision(.integerAndFractionLength(integerLimits: 1 ... 5, fractionLimits: 1 ... 5))
) // "£3.0"
Decimal(3.00004).formatted(
.currency(code: "GBP")
.precision(.integerAndFractionLength(integerLimits: 1 ... 5, fractionLimits: 1 ... 5))
) // "£3.00004"
Decimal(3.000000004).formatted(
.currency(code: "GBP")
.precision(.integerAndFractionLength(integerLimits: 1 ... 5, fractionLimits: 1 ... 5))
)
Decimal(30000.01).formatted(
.currency(code: "GBP")
.precision(.integerAndFractionLength(integerLimits: 1 ... 5, fractionLimits: 1 ... 5))
) // "£30,000.01"
Decimal(3000000.000001).formatted(
.currency(code: "GBP")
.precision(.integerAndFractionLength(integerLimits: 1 ... 5, fractionLimits: 1 ... 5))
) // "£0.0"
Decimal(10.1).formatted(.currency(code: "GBP").precision(.significantDigits(1))) // "£10"
Decimal(10.1).formatted(.currency(code: "GBP").precision(.significantDigits(2))) // "£10"
Decimal(10.1).formatted(.currency(code: "GBP").precision(.significantDigits(3))) // "£10.1"
Decimal(10.1).formatted(.currency(code: "GBP").precision(.significantDigits(4))) // "£10.10"
Decimal(10.1).formatted(.currency(code: "GBP").precision(.significantDigits(5))) // "£10.100"
Decimal(1).formatted(.currency(code: "GBP").precision(.significantDigits(1 ... 3))) // "£1"
Decimal(10).formatted(.currency(code: "GBP").precision(.significantDigits(1 ... 3))) // "£10"
Decimal(10.1).formatted(.currency(code: "GBP").precision(.significantDigits(1 ... 3))) // "£10.1"
Decimal(10.01).formatted(.currency(code: "GBP").precision(.significantDigits(1 ... 3))) // "£10"
// MARK: - Decimal Separator
Decimal(3000).formatted(.currency(code: "GBP").decimalSeparator(strategy: .automatic)) // "£3,000.00"
Decimal(3000).formatted(.currency(code: "GBP").decimalSeparator(strategy: .always)) // "£3,000.00"
// MARK: - Presentation
Decimal(10).formatted(.currency(code: "GBP").presentation(.fullName)) // "10.00 British pounds"
Decimal(10).formatted(.currency(code: "GBP").presentation(.isoCode)) // "GBP 10.00"
Decimal(10).formatted(.currency(code: "GBP").presentation(.narrow)) // "£10.00"
Decimal(10).formatted(.currency(code: "GBP").presentation(.standard)) // "£10.00"
// MARK: - Presentation with Locale
Decimal(10).formatted(.currency(code: "GBP").presentation(.fullName).locale(Locale(identifier: "fr_FR"))) // "10,00 livres sterling"
// MARK: - Rounded
Decimal(0.59).formatted(.currency(code: "GBP").rounded()) // "£0.59"
Decimal(0.599).formatted(.currency(code: "GBP").rounded()) // "£0.60"
Decimal(0.5999).formatted(.currency(code: "GBP").rounded()) // "£0.60"
Decimal(5.001).formatted(.currency(code: "GBP").rounded(rule: .awayFromZero)) // "£5.01"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.awayFromZero)) // "£5.01"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.awayFromZero, increment: 1)) // "£6"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.awayFromZero, increment: 10)) // "£10"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.down)) // "£5.00"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.toNearestOrAwayFromZero)) // "£5.01"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.towardZero)) // "£5.00"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.up)) // "£5.01"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.down, increment: 1)) // "£5"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.toNearestOrAwayFromZero, increment: 1)) // "£5"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.towardZero, increment: 1)) // "£5"
Decimal(5.01).formatted(.currency(code: "GBP").rounded(rule: .up, increment: 1)) // "£5"
// MARK: - Sign
Decimal(7).formatted(.currency(code: "GBP").sign(strategy: .automatic)) // "£7.00"
Decimal(7).formatted(.currency(code: "GBP").sign(strategy: .never)) // "£7.00"
Decimal(7).formatted(.currency(code: "GBP").sign(strategy: .accounting)) // "£7.00"
Decimal(7).formatted(.currency(code: "GBP").sign(strategy: .accountingAlways())) // "+£7.00"
Decimal(7).formatted(.currency(code: "GBP").sign(strategy: .accountingAlways(showZero: true))) // "+£7.00"
Decimal(7).formatted(.currency(code: "GBP").sign(strategy: .accountingAlways(showZero: false))) // "+£7.00"
Decimal(7).formatted(.currency(code: "GBP").sign(strategy: .always())) // "+£7.00"
Decimal(7).formatted(.currency(code: "GBP").sign(strategy: .always(showZero: true))) // "+£7.00"
Decimal(7).formatted(.currency(code: "GBP").sign(strategy: .always(showZero: false))) // "+£7.00"
Decimal(10).formatted(
.currency(code: "GBP")
.scale(200.0)
.sign(strategy: .always())
.presentation(.fullName)
) // "+2,000.00 British pounds"
Attributed String Output
AttributedString
output can be had by this formatter by adding the .attributed
parameter to the FormatStyle
during use.
